Duralde Creole Mardi Gras, 1985
![Duralde Creole Mardi Gras, 1985](/web/20110727042052im_/http://www.louisianafolklife.org/FOLKLIFEimagebase/DisplayImages/Creole_4.jpg)
The Creole Mardi Gras band from Duralde walks to the next house. Note that several wear "white face", one of the many ways that the Mardi Gras runners dress as "the other" and turn the world upside down for a day.
